  1. Ubuntu 20.10 Supports Ends This Month – You Must Upgrade Soon!

    Official support for Ubuntu 20.10 'Groovy Gorilla' ends on July 22, 2021. After this date this version of Ubuntu will no longer receive ANY further updates.
